Is there Another galaxy in no man's sky?

The universe of No Man's Sky comprises 255 unique galaxies (the max value of an 8 bit unsigned integer). In turn, these are composed of: 4.2 billion regions (the max value of a 32 bit unsigned integer) Each of which contains somewhere in the range of 122 to 580 star systems.

How much of no man's sky is discovered?

No Man's Sky players have already discovered 10 million species (and counting) No Man's Sky is procedurally generated, but all players (ostensibly) share the same universe. That means that as players set out to explore, the planets and species they discover become part of a growing, shared database of discoveries.

How many years would it take to fully explore no man's sky?

Your character wakes up on one planet, but No Man's Sky has 255 entire galaxies' worth of planets to explore, totaling up to more than 18 quintillion worlds. It would take you nearly 585 billion years to see them all. No, that's not a typo.
